Output 423a1d5056143d7f1e3b301bc081866a0fcc92c52a23c6023e82a7b71f34a50a:1

value
37606110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a96b089bc2e6c5c36692c306041ea7dae8acf2ab OP_EQUAL
address
3H8pLnmL5mePR6cTFzED5jUu625K19PJss
transaction
423a1d5056143d7f1e3b301bc081866a0fcc92c52a23c6023e82a7b71f34a50a
spent
true